Description
A group of residents conversing at the corner of King Street and Duke of Gloucester Street in front of Bell's Hospital as workmen begin the process of demolishing the structure, Williamsburg, Virginia. The side elevation of Williamsburg Baptist Church is visible to the left while several buildings once located near the Powder Magazine on Market Square are visible in the background.
Notation on Reverse:
"Nov. 1930 Demolition of Dr. Bell's Hospital begin."
